要卸载Vue 3,主要有以下几个步骤:1、卸载Vue CLI,2、卸载全局Vue依赖,3、删除项目本地Vue依赖。以下是详细的步骤和解释。
一、卸载Vue CLI
Vue CLI(命令行工具)通常是通过npm或yarn全局安装的。要卸载Vue CLI,可以使用以下命令:
npm uninstall -g @vue/cli
或
yarn global remove @vue/cli
这些命令会从全局环境中删除Vue CLI。通过卸载CLI,你将无法再使用vue create
或vue serve
等命令来创建或运行Vue项目。
二、卸载全局Vue依赖
如果你在全局环境中安装了Vue,例如通过以下命令:
npm install -g vue
你可以使用以下命令来卸载它:
npm uninstall -g vue
或
yarn global remove vue
这将确保你的全局环境中不再有Vue的依赖。
三、删除项目本地Vue依赖
每个Vue项目通常会在其package.json
文件中列出Vue作为依赖。要卸载项目中的Vue依赖,你需要进入项目的根目录,并运行以下命令:
npm uninstall vue
或
yarn remove vue
这个命令会从node_modules
文件夹中删除Vue,并从package.json
文件中移除Vue的依赖项。
四、删除与Vue相关的配置文件和目录
- 删除vue.config.js:这个文件通常用于配置Vue CLI的行为。
- 删除.babelrc或babel.config.js:如果你使用了Babel进行编译,这些文件可能包含Vue相关的配置。
- 删除src目录中的Vue组件文件:这些文件通常包括
.vue
文件和相关的JavaScript文件。
五、更新或删除项目的其他依赖
如果你的项目中还使用了其他与Vue相关的依赖(例如Vue Router、Vuex等),你也应该卸载它们:
npm uninstall vue-router vuex
或
yarn remove vue-router vuex
六、清理和验证
-
清理缓存:有时卸载依赖后,仍然会有缓存数据残留。你可以使用以下命令清理npm或yarn的缓存:
npm cache clean --force
或
yarn cache clean
-
验证卸载是否成功:尝试运行项目或使用
npm list
和yarn list
命令来验证Vue相关的依赖是否已全部卸载。
总结
卸载Vue 3主要涉及以下几个步骤:1、卸载Vue CLI,2、卸载全局Vue依赖,3、删除项目本地Vue依赖,4、删除与Vue相关的配置文件和目录,5、更新或删除项目的其他依赖,6、清理和验证。通过这些步骤,你可以确保Vue 3及其相关依赖完全从你的系统和项目中移除。如果你计划转向其他框架或工具,建议提前备份项目,并逐步进行迁移。
相关问答FAQs:
1. 什么是Vue 3?
Vue 3是一种用于构建用户界面的JavaScript框架。它是Vue.js的最新版本,相对于Vue 2来说,它具有更好的性能、更好的开发体验和更多的功能。Vue 3采用了一种名为Composition API的新的API风格,这使得在编写组件时更加灵活和易于维护。
2. 如何安装Vue 3?
要开始使用Vue 3,您需要先安装Node.js。然后,您可以使用npm或者yarn来安装Vue CLI(命令行工具)。安装完成后,您可以使用以下命令来创建一个新的Vue 3项目:
vue create my-project
然后,您可以选择使用默认的预设配置或者手动选择您需要的特性。安装完成后,进入项目目录并运行以下命令来启动开发服务器:
cd my-project
npm run serve
这样,您就可以在浏览器中访问http://localhost:8080
来预览您的Vue 3应用程序了。
3. Vue 3中的新特性有哪些?
Vue 3引入了许多新的特性和改进,以下是其中一些值得注意的特性:
- Composition API: 这是Vue 3最显著的改进之一。Composition API允许您将组件的逻辑部分按功能组织,而不是按照生命周期钩子。这使得组件更易于理解和维护,并且提供了更好的代码重用性。
- 更好的性能: Vue 3通过使用Proxy代理对象来实现更好的响应性能。这使得Vue可以更精确地追踪依赖关系,并在数据发生变化时进行更高效的更新。
- 更小的包大小: Vue 3通过使用Tree-shaking技术来减小包的大小。这意味着只有在您实际使用的功能才会被包含在最终的构建文件中,这可以显著减少最终的文件大小。
- 更好的TypeScript支持: Vue 3在TypeScript方面有了更好的支持,包括对Composition API的类型推断和更好的IDE支持。
这些只是Vue 3的一些新特性,还有很多其他的改进和功能。如果您想了解更多,请查阅Vue 3的官方文档。
文章标题:如何缷载vue3,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/3640124